Energy efficiency improvement in the lighting in Mercado de Delicias, Spain

The Program improves the energy efficiency of the lighting system of the interior of Delicias Market by substituting low-efficiency lighting system by high performance LED technology lights equipped with system regulation “DALI”. The installation is equipped with a lighting control system “Smart” designed under the KNX standard, allowing to regulate the lighting system in an autonomous form.

Marathon 2020 – Community of Bucharest District 1 to be the first energy efficient community in Romania by 2020

The promoter of this project is the Municipality of Sector 1 Bucharest and the final beneficiaries are the residents of Bucharest. Apart from increasing the quality of life of Bucharest residents through energy savings, the project will also help improve the image of the buildings under this programme. The project will help Romania to meet its commitments related to improving energy efficiency, particularly to reach the EU 2020 target.
